Stir-fried cauliflower with bacon
Overview
Cauliflower is rich in nutrients and is a very good vegetable. However, because of its relatively large size, it is generally difficult to taste when stir-fried. So pairing it with bacon is a perfect combination of the saltiness of bacon and the earthy flavor of cauliflower.

Steps
-
Prepare the ingredients, wash and slice the bacon, and soak it in boiling water for a while to remove excess salt.
-
Rinse the organic cauliflower twice with water and cut the cauliflower part into small pieces.
-
Put it into a basin and soak it in light salt water for 20 minutes.
-
Cut the green pepper into sections, cut the dry red pepper into sections, and slice the garlic cloves
-
Heat oil in a wok, add Sichuan peppercorns and dry red pepper and saute until fragrant
-
Then add garlic cloves and stir-fry until fragrant.
-
Add the soaked and drained bacon and stir-fry until the fat becomes slightly translucent.
-
Add the cauliflower and stir-fry, add a small amount of water and cover the pot
-
After one minute, add vinegar, add green pepper, stir-fry for about a minute, until all the water is dried up and a slight smoke comes out, add salt and turn off the heat and start the pot.
